CHAPTER 6 - The Princess and the Masquerade
Thursday and Friday had passed quickly, basically only with constant reviews of Yuffie's "plan of genius", as she had named it. Sora spent the entire morning decorating what he was supposed to say, and good ways to start a conversation.
Yuffie had told him to get around at the club by 7 o'clock for the preparations. So when it was time, Sora followed Yuffie's instructions and found the Moonlight Club. It was big, and the logo on top of the entrance was shining and alternating between green and yellow lights. There was also a flashing moon right next to it. Sora entered the club and saw Yuffie talking to the waiters.
"Heya Sora!" she said, approaching the boy. "Everything's ready. I invited a few selected people too, heh!" she finished, taking a list out of her pocket.
"Are you sure it is going to work?" Sora asked. After all, that was Yuffie.
"Of course it will, or else the plan wouldn't be called The-Very-Cool-Yuffie's-Super-Special-Infallible-Plan-To-Make-Sora-And-Kairi-Get-Together." Yuffie breathed, then completed "Or TVCYSSIPTMSAKGT for short."
Sora stared at her. "Riiiight."
"The only thing missing is that we need to change... oh there you guys are!"
Tidus, Wakka and Riku had entered the main hall from the changing room, already in their costumes. Tidus seemed like he'd rather be anywhere else than there (But then again, who wasn't?). He was wearing a very funny Batman costume, he couldn't breathe with the mask on, and the utility belt kept falling. Wakka's Sherlock was completely ruined by his more athletic body, so the coat was too small to fit him (the funny accent and orange hair didn't help either). Riku, however, was absolutely creepy as a vampire - he looked like Dracula himself, with false blood dripping from his mouth, and fake teeth and a black cape completed the look.
"Wow, they're pretty nice, right Sora?" asked Yuffie, smiling. Sora just nodded while bitting his lip to prevent him from laughing at his friends' faces. "Tidus, put the damn mask ON - now! - I don't care if you die because you cannot breathe, just make sure you wear the mask! - Okay, Sora, you can go change."
Sora went inside the changing room and put on his outfit. At first he felt ridiculous, but then he realized it wasn't so bad. After all, it wouldn't be so bad to be Kairi's prince, right? Well, at least I'm not a Batman...
Yuffie handed him a mask and hat as soon as he got out of the room. "Here, wear these." she said.
"Why?"
"Kairi won't need to know *you're* Sora." Yuffie explained.
"Why not?"
"Well, you would be too shy to do anything if she actually thought it was you. But if you act like you're someone else, you'll feel more confident." said Yuffie proudly of her geniousity.
It kind of made sense. How does Yuffie know that much about me? Feminine intuition? In the end, Sora agreed and wore the hat and the mask.
A few minutes later, the first guests arrived. Most of them Sora didn't know, others he recognised as his classmates. They were dressed in all sorts of things: fairies, monsters, famous people, Spongebob, anything you could imagine.
What if she doesn't come?
But she came.
Kairi entered the club followed by Yuna and Selphie. Kairi was indeed dressed as a princess, and she was very pretty. Wow, Yuffie *is* good with that intuition thing. She was wearing a long blue shining dress with white layers above it, with a very beautiful crown around her head which made her look even more angelical.
Selphie came as a fairy and wore a pretty pink dress. Yuna wore a simply amazing kimono, and she was looking around the club shyly.
Yuffie waved to the girls and they came to meet the group. Selphie squealed as usual. "Oooh, it's so nice to see you all! Aaah, Riku~! You're sooo scary!"
Riku just rolled his eyes in response. Tidus and Wakka laughed.
"How come you're not dressed?" Yuna asked looking at Yuffie, who was still wearing her regular clothes. Sora had never seen Yuna so closely before; she had a... mysterious air around her, but she was pretty nonetheless. Her voice was as pure as snow.
"I was just going to do that so, excuse me!" Yuffie replied, leaving for the changing room, but when she passed Sora, she whispered in his ear, "Invite Kairi to dance, won't you?"
Wakka and Tidus decided to grab some food, Selphie dragged a very reluctant Riku to the dance floor, and Yuna was asked to dance by another guy, so Sora was left to talk to Kairi.
"Hey Kairi." he started.
"Hi, but-" Kairi seemed confused, and raised an eyebrow. "how do you know my name? Have I met you before?"
Oh yeah, she doesn't know I'm Sora. "Uh, no, no, but Yuffie told me your name," lied Sora, taking care of also changing the voice a bit.
"Oh. So, what's your name?"
"Ah, it's, well," Sora picked the first name that came to his mind. "My name is Donald." Donald?! What kind of a name is Donald?!? Stupid Disney cartoons...
"Nice to meet you. Can I call you Don?" Kairi asked. Sora saw she was trying to hide a giggle, and with a *good* reason.
"Y-yeah, all right." he said with an uneasy smile. "Hey, do you wanna dance?"
"Of course!"
Both of them headed to the dance floor and started to dance along the agitated music, not even bothering to follow the correct steps. Sora didn't feel embarassed at all, just being there with Kairi, even making her laugh with funny dances. Soon, both Sora and Kairi were dancing like two maniacs, imitating robots, and inventing new steps, laughing hard and drawing the attention of the entire club. But somehow they didn't care. It was just the two of them, and nobody else mattered.
The music ended, and instead came a romantic song. Tidus invited Yuna to dance with him, and she accepted with a smile. Riku, looking extremely dizzy from dancing with the hyper Selphie, refused to dance that other one with her (His exact words were "I WILL NEVER DANCE WITH THIS INSANE GIRL AGAIN FOR THE REST OF MY LIFE!", but it came close).
"Er, we don't have to dance this one, if you don't want to..." said Sora, uncomfortable. It had been fun earlier, but that was a *romantic* song, and as much as he'd like to dance it with her, he wasn't sure *she* felt the same for him.
Much to the boy's surprise Kairi responded "Oh, I don't mind." She put an arm around his back and holded Sora's hand with her own. Sora felt a bit embarassed with so close contact with her, but that feeling was soon switched for the one of joy. A few days ago I felt like I couldn't even get near her, but now... I guess I'm not such a bad dancer after all, heh.
After a few moments of dance, Kairi rested her head on Sora's shoulder (he wasn't much taller than her). Sora felt his face get red, and hoped Kairi wouldn't notice.
"Sorry, I'm a bit tired." she mumbled. "We sure rocked back there, don't you think?" she said, smiling.
"No problem. And, you dance very well." said Sora, feeling like he could stay like that forever if Kairi didn't leave.
"Heh, if that crazy dance was dancing very well, then I'm like Madonna!" Kairi said, laughing. "I'm usually terrible at this. By the way, if I step on your foot, I'm sorry."
"Don't worry, you won't." Sora smiled.
Sora could now visualize the beautiful crown more closely.
"This is a very pretty crown."
"Oh, thanks. It was my grandmother's. She told me she gained this from a real prince, but I don't know if it's true."
"Really? I thought you were truly a princess and that was your actual crown."
"Heh, no way!"
"For someone so beautiful, it's natural." Sora didn't know what made him so poetic that night, but he thanked heavens for whoever sent that gift at that moment. Kairi stopped dancing and looked at him, her sapphire eyes glowing. Their faces were so close, Sora could feel the girl's breath.
Sora saw Kairi getting closer to him, and she said in a low voice, "You're not different from a prince either." She leaned closer, giving Sora a soft kiss on the lips.
They were barely aware that the whole hall stopped to watch the scene, and that one girl was mentally praising herself from behind the music boxes.
"Man, I should really write an advice book." thought Yuffie.
